Section 1: Overview of Modeling
The purpose of this Guide is to explain the dimensional modeling for expressing relationships that the reporting entity has with other entities, whether that entity is consolidated or nonconsolidated.
The “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) is intended to be used only to identify legal entities. That is, the combination of “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) with an extension member in the context of a fact for a primary line item such as “Revenues” (L1) is interpreted by users of the data to be the revenues of that particular entity and not the values of the reporting entity. Conversely, the combination of “Customer [Axis]” (A7) with an extension member in the context of a fact for a primary line item such as “Revenues” (L1)” is interpreted by users to be the revenues of the reporting entity as generated from a particular customer.
“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) was initially created for mutual fund reporting of risk/reward summary information in form 485BPOS. For the investment firm reporting on its funds, “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) differentiates the reported information for each of the individual funds instead of the unique Central Index Key (CIK) of the particular fund in the Entity Identifier.
Because the SEC allows for one CIK identifier for all of the reported contexts in an instance document, that same principle was then applied for multiple registrants. As an example, a public utility may report four registrants. To distinguish the values of the registrants, “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) with a member representing each registrant is used to tag the respective facts.
Example 2 of this Guide illustrates a disclosure in a filing that includes multiple registrants.

“Consolidated Entities [Axis]” (A2) is intended to be used for the values in a consolidating schedule. It identifies consolidated amounts of the parent, subsidiaries, and other affiliates in consolidating financial disclosures.
“Variable Interest Entity, Primary Beneficiary [Member]” (M11) under “Consolidated Entities [Axis]” (A2), as illustrated above, should be used by filers that only have VIEs that are consolidated. “Variable Interest Entity, Not Primary Beneficiary [Member]” (M13) and “Consolidated Entity, Excluding VIE [Member]” are under “Consolidated Entity, Excluding Consolidated VIE [Member]” (M12), indicating that facts tagged with those two member elements are part of the consolidated entity excluding consolidated VIEs. See Example 8 and Example 9 for additional information.

“Consolidation Items [Axis]” (A1) is to be used in conjunction with “Consolidated Entities [Axis]” (A2) to disaggregate consolidated totals between values before and after eliminations.

The “Consolidated Entities [Axis]” (A2) with “Obligor Group [Member]” (M6) is intended to be used for the reporting of summarized financial information of issuers and guarantors that is provided on a combined basis. The element “Obligor Group [Member]” (M6) is a member under “Consolidated Entities [Axis]” (A2) in presentation group 999000, as shown above. See Example 1a and Example 1b for additional information.

8


abc-20221231_g6.jpg
For the elimination of intercompany balances and transactions between issuers and guarantors whose information is presented on a combined basis, “Reportable Legal Entity, Obligor Group, after Elimination [Member]” (M2) under “Consolidation Items [Axis]” (A1) is intended to be used to tag after eliminations information. “Consolidation, Elimination, Obligor Group [Member]” (M4) is intended to be used for elimination of intercompany balances and transactions within the obligor group if reported. In addition, intercompany balances and transactions with non-obligated subsidiaries presented in separate line items is intended to be tagged with “Consolidation, Elimination, Obligor Group and Nonobligor Subsidiary [Member]” (M5). “Consolidation, Elimination, Obligor Group [Member]” (M4) and “Consolidation, Elimination, Obligor Group and Nonobligor Subsidiary [Member]” (M5) are under the same axis to tag elimination information. See Example 1a and Example 1b for additional information.
“Reportable Legal Entity, Affiliate Group, Security Pledged as Collateral, after Elimination [Member]” is under “Consolidation Items [Axis]” (A1) to tag the value of an affiliate group whose security is pledged as collateral for a security registered or being registered, after elimination of intercompany balances and transactions within the affiliate group. “Consolidation, Elimination, Affiliate Group and Registrant [Member]” is intended to be used to tag the affiliate's amounts due from, amounts due to, and transactions with the registrant. “Consolidation, Elimination, Affiliate, Security Not Pledged as Collateral [Member]” is intended to be used to tag the affiliate's amounts due from, amounts due to and transactions with the registrant's subsidiaries that are not included in the affiliate group whose security is pledged as collateral for a security registered or being registered.

“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) is to identify the legal entity. No members are included with the dimension and domain in the GAAP Taxonomy because it is intended that the members should be specifically named legal entities and not any standard elements defined in a base taxonomy. See Example 2 for additional information.
abc-20221231_g8.jpg
“Ownership [Axis]” (A5) is intended to represent the hierarchical ownership of the entity and to report values related to ownership interest that exist between the reporting entity and the entity for which the reporting entity has an ownership stake. It could also be used in conjunction with “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) to report ownership interest that exists between other legal entities and the entity for which the legal entity has an ownership stake. “Ownership [Axis]” (A5) is not intended to be used to disaggregate monetary information such as revenue. “Ownership [Axis]” (A5) is intended to be used to report data items such as ownership percentage, date holding acquired, date holding sold, change in ownership percentage, and so forth. See Example 4 for additional information.

Notes:
Members under the “Consolidation Items [Axis]” (A1) represent components, eliminations, or reconciling items used in a consolidating schedule for a parent entity and its subsidiaries.
“Reportable Legal Entity, Obligor Group, after Elimination [Member]” (M2) represents the consolidated amount of the obligor group, after eliminations of intercompany balances and transactions between the obligor group, but before eliminations of intercompany balances and transactions with nonobligated subsidiaries. “Reportable Legal Entity, Obligor Group, after Elimination [Member]” (M2) is a child of “Reportable Legal Entities [Member]” (M1), indicating that the fact tagged with M2 is part of the fact tagged with M1. “Reportable Legal Entities [Member]” (M1) is not used to tag values in this example. It is used to provide a relationship in order for consumers of the data to better understand what these member elements represent.
“Consolidation, Elimination, Obligor Group [Member]” (M4) represents eliminations of intercompany balances and transactions between the obligor group and elimination of investment in nonobligor subsidiary. “Consolidation, Elimination, Obligor Group and Nonobligor Subsidiary [Member]” (M5) represents eliminations of intercompany balances and transactions with non-obligated subsidiaries, excluding elimination of investment in nonobligor subsidiary. These two member elements are children of “Consolidation, Eliminations [Member]” (M3), indicating that the fact tagged with M4 or M5 is part of the total elimination amount. “Consolidation, Eliminations [Member]” (M3) is not used to tag values in this example. It is used to provide a relationship so consumers of the data can better understand what these member elements represent.
Summarized financial information for “Consolidation, Elimination, Obligor Group [Member]” (M4) is entered as negative numbers (as shown in Figure 1a.3) because the numbers represent a reduction of values for eliminations reported in the summarized statement of financial position.
Summarized financial information for “Consolidation, Elimination, Obligor Group and Nonobligor Subsidiary [Member]” (M5) is entered as negative numbers (as shown in Figure 1a.3) to indicate that the facts represent intercompany balances and transactions
15


with non-obligated subsidiaries that are eliminated for consolidation.
“Obligor Group [Member]” (M6) with “Consolidated Entities [Axis]” (A2) is intended to be used for reporting information of the parent company, subsidiary issuer, and guarantor subsidiaries of the parent company on a combined basis. “Parent Company [Member]” (M7), “Guarantor Subsidiaries [Member]" (M8), and “Subsidiary Issuer [Member]” (M9) are children of “Obligor Group [Member]” (M6) to indicate that the fact value tagged with “Obligor Group [Member]” (M6) represents combined values of the obligor group. “Parent Company [Member]” (M7), “Guarantor Subsidiaries [Member]” (M8), and “Subsidiary Issuer [Member]” (M9) are not used to tag values in this example. These elements are used to provide a relationship for consumers of the data to better understand what the obligor group member element represents.

Notes:
“Obligor Group [Member]” (M6) with “Consolidated Entities [Axis]” (A2) is intended to be used for reporting information of the parent company, subsidiary issuer, and guarantor subsidiaries of the parent company on a combined basis, after all eliminations, and represents the consolidated value of the obligor group. “Parent Company [Member]” (M7), “Guarantor Subsidiaries [Member]" (M8), and “Subsidiary Issuer [Member]” (M9) are children of “Obligor Group [Member]” (M6) to indicate that the fact value tagged with “Obligor Group [Member]” (M6) represents combined values of the obligor group. “Parent Company [Member]” (M7), "Guarantor Subsidiaries [Member]” (M8), and “Subsidiary Issuer [Member]” (M9) are not used to tag values in this example. These elements are used to provide a relationship for consumers of the data to better understand what the obligor group member element represents.
This example illustrates the modeling for disclosures of a summarized consolidated statement of financial position of the obligor group on a combined basis, after eliminations of intercompany balances and transactions within the obligor group and with nonobligor subsidiaries. “Reportable Legal Entity, Obligor Group, after Elimination [Member]” (M2) is not used in this example because that element represents the consolidated amount of the obligor group, after eliminations of intercompany balances and transactions within obligor group, but before eliminations of intercompany balances and transactions with nonobligated subsidiaries. The values for the obligor in this example represent the consolidated amount of the obligor group, after all eliminations.
Facts tagged using “Consolidation, Elimination, Obligor Group and Nonobligor Subsidiary [Member]” (M5) with “Consolidation Items [Axis]” (A1) are entered as negative numbers (as shown in Figure 1b.3) to indicate that the facts represent intercompany balances and transactions with non-obligated subsidiaries that are eliminated for consolidation.

Note:
“Customer [Axis]” (A7) is used for this example in lieu of “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) because the revenue and receivables are those of the reporting entity, not the named customers.

Notes:
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) is used to establish which entity is reporting its ownership stake in another entity. “Ownership [Axis]” (A5) identifies the entity for which the ownership stake is being reported.
The report-wide values are for the reporting entity Bear Partners, LP, which is also identified by the member named “Bear Partners, LP [Member]” (ExM23) for disclosure of the ownership.
The members included in this example are used in conjunction with both “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) and “Ownership [Axis]” (A5) because they represent the same entity. The only aspect that changes is the entity for which the ownership stake is disclosed.

Notes:
For the reporting entity's investments information, “Investment, Name [Axis]” (A6) is used in lieu of “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) because the investments are those of the reporting entity and not the facts of the named investments.
For summarized financial information of nonconsolidated investees, “Equity Method Investment, Nonconsolidated Investee [Axis]” (A8) is used in lieu of “Investment, Name [Axis]” (A6) because the financial information is that of the investees and not the facts of the reporting entity. “Equity Method Investment, Nonconsolidated Investee [Axis]” (A8) is used in lieu of “Legal Entity [Axis]” (A4) because it specifically conveys that the legal entity is also an equity method investment.

Notes:
Extension member elements are created under “Equity Method Investment, Nonconsolidated Investee [Axis]” (A8) and used with the statements of financial position and income line items (e.g., “Cash and Cash Equivalents, at Carrying Value” (L8), “Debt, Long-Term and Short-Term, Combined Amount” (L30), “Revenues” (L1), etc.) to convey the summarized financial information for each of the nonconsolidated entities.
For the reporting entity's net investment in other nonconsolidated joint ventures, “Equity Method Investment, Nonconsolidated Investee, Other [Member]” (M34) cannot be used with “Investment, Name [Axis]” (A6) because this member element is for the summarized financial information of the nonconsolidated equity method investee classified as other and excludes information consolidated by the reporting entity. The dimension “Investment, Name [Axis]” (A6) is for the financial information of the reporting entity and not that of the investees. A new member element “Nonconsolidated Investees, Other [Member]” (M28) is created under axis “Investment, Name [Axis]” (A6) in the 2022 GAAP Taxonomy to convey this information.

Notes:
Statement of financial position line items, “Cash and Cash Equivalents, at Carrying Value” (L8), “Other Assets” (L29), and “Investments” (L44), with “Consolidated Entities [Axis]” (A2) and “Variable Interest Entity, Primary Beneficiary [Member]” (M11) should be used to tag the assets of consolidated VIEs.
Values for the line items, “Cash and Cash Equivalents, at Carrying Value” (L8), “Investments” (L44), and “Other Assets” (L29) cannot be the report-wide or default values because $6,000, $2,000, and $1,500, respectively, exclude the assets of consolidated VIEs. These line item elements should be used with “Consolidated Entities [Axis]” (A2) and “Consolidated Entity, Excluding Consolidated VIE [Member]” (M12) to tag these values.

Notes:
The value of $4,600 representing the total assets of consolidated VIEs appears twice in the presentation and is consistently tagged using “Assets” (L13) with “Consolidated Entities [Axis]” (A2) and “Variable Interest Entity, Primary Beneficiary [Member]” (M11).
“Variable Interest Entity, Not Primary Beneficiary [Member]” (M13) represents the value that relate to the reporting entity's variable interest in a VIE. It is located in the GAAP Taxonomy as a child of “Consolidated Entity, Excluding Consolidated VIE [Member]” (M12), indicating that the fact tagged with the non-primary beneficiary member element is part of the consolidated entity excluding consolidated VIEs. “Consolidated Entity, Excluding Consolidated VIE [Member]” (M12) is not used to tag values in this example. It is used to provide a relationship for consumers of the data to better understand what these member elements represent.
Extension line item “Variable Interest Entity, Nonconsolidated Entities, Assets” (ExL57) is created to tag the total assets of nonconsolidated VIEs. Values tagged with “Variable Interest Entity, Nonconsolidated Entities, Assets” (ExL57) are not part of the reporting entity.
